Falls are just one of the most constant, destructive, and costly health risks influencing senior adults in the united state, with one in four Americans over age 65 dropping yearly and rates anticipated to reach seven harmful falls an hour by 2030. Health and wellness education and learning is an essential aspect in fall prevention and can enhance efficiency on Celebrity Rankings and HEDIS procedures.

A 2021 research found that fall avoidance education and learning boosted understanding in addition to some behavior change amongst older grownups in neighborhood settings relying on the quality and evidence-based nature of the service. Describing loss avoidance education as a reasonably economical treatment, the research noted it was much more effective when applied by collective nurses or treatment supervisors.
